Porsche, officially known as Dr. Ing. h.c. F. Porsche AG, was founded by the visionary Czech-German automotive engineer, Ferdinand Porsche, back in the 1930s. The company's headquarters are located in Stuttgart, Baden-Württemberg, Germany. Since then, Porsche has become synonymous with innovation, style, and unrivaled driving experiences. This esteemed car manufacturer is now owned by Volkswagen AG, with a controlling stake held by Porsche Automobil Holding SE. With this powerful partnership, Porsche continues to push boundaries and deliver excellence in the automotive industry. Let's delve into the origins of this legendary brand. Ferdinand Porsche, together with Adolf Rosenberger and Anton Piëch, founded Porsche in the early 1930s. In those days, Ferdinand Porsche was tasked by the German government to create a vehicle for the masses. Little did they know that this venture would later give birth to the beloved Volkswagen Beetle. Following World War II and Ferdinand Porsche's arrest for war crimes, his son, Ferry Porsche, took charge and started building his own dream car. This vision materialized in the form of the iconic Porsche 356, a true classic that paved the way for Porsche's success. Fast forward to 2009, when Porsche and Volkswagen entered into an agreement to create an integrated working group. The merger of these companies' car manufacturing operations brought forth an exciting era of collaboration and innovation. By 2015, Porsche SE, the holding company formed after the original Porsche firm was spun off, gained a controlling interest in the Volkswagen Group, making Audi and Lamborghini its subsidiaries. Focusing on the Porsche 911, we can't help but be captivated by its timeless design and relentless power. Since its introduction in 1963, the 911 has been an emblem of engineering excellence. With its distinctive rear-engine layout and mesmerizing flat-six engine sound, the 911 has become an icon on the road, representing the very essence of Porsche's legacy. In recent years, Porsche has also embraced the electric revolution. The introduction of the Porsche Taycan, their first all-electric sports car, pushed boundaries and redefined what is possible in the electric vehicle realm. Did you know that the legendary Porsche 911 took its name from a production number? Originally coded as "901," the name was changed to "911" due to a trademark conflict. This small change made history, cementing the "nine-11" as one of the most iconic and recognizable vehicles on the planet. Another interesting fact about Porsche is their commitment to motorsports. Porsche's racing heritage is unparalleled, with countless victories in prestigious events such as the 24 Hours of Le Mans and the Formula One World Championship. Through their motorsports endeavors, Porsche continuously pushes the boundaries of engineering prowess, transferring their success on the track to their road cars. About SUV

A sport utility vehicle (SUV) is a car classification that combines elements of road-going passenger cars with features from off-road vehicles, such as raised ground clearance and four-wheel drive. There is no commonly agreed-upon definition of an SUV, and usage of the term varies between countries. Thus, it is "a loose term that traditionally covers a broad range of vehicles with four-wheel drive."
